I finally found the good stuff—deep snow up here in Montana’s Swan Valley—and I’m giving you a quick morning look at what the night turned into. I’m talking “spork disappears” depth. I’m using my highly scientific measuring device (an UCO spork) to show just how much we got, and it’s legit up to the bottom of my knee in spots. The big takeaway from this one is how the setup handled an actual snow dump. My Truma heater ran all night and kept it about 70° inside, which is exactly why I trust that system when Mother Nature decides to answer. I’m also running a Keegan Builds Starlink mount and it’s working great—had to kick on heating mode to melt snow off the dish since it’s sitting flat, but the dish heat straight-up clears it. The wild part is my awning… I have no idea how it’s still standing with the angle it’s at, and I’m probably pushing it to the max.
